      The goalStudents are prepared to publish documents which are not intended for printing, but for electronic publishing and for creating web presentations
      The outcomeStudents are able to prepared documents for electric publishing and create Web pages and presentations. Creating HTML, XHTML and PDF documents. Students are able to organize and lead department for creating and distribution of electric documents.
      Contents
      Contents of lecturesIntroduction. ; LAN and Internet ; Integration of pictures and text. ; Specificity of creating documents for web presentations and printing. ; Generation and editing of HTML documents. ; Generation and editing of XHTML documents. ; Generation and editing of PDF documents. ; Generation of documents intended for electronic publishing. ; Animations (Adobe Flash). ; Creating web presentation. ; Multimedial presentations. ; Conneting Internet presentation with database.
      Contents of exercisesPractial part is computer based and follows theoretical cirriculum.
